Carpenter Ant Control for Lufkin Property Owners
Lufkin's mix of older, tree-lined neighborhoods and newer residential areas creates distinct carpenter ant challenges. Established homes with mature trees—common throughout areas like Crown Colony and Fuller Springs—often have wood-to-soil contact, fallen branches, and aging siding that attract carpenter ants seeking entry points. These properties typically require more comprehensive carpenter ant treatment due to multiple potential nesting sites. Newer subdivisions with fresher construction generally present lower risk, though they're not immune, especially if landscaping includes mulch beds or if homes back into wooded areas typical of East Texas.
The region's warm, humid climate and seasonal moisture patterns drive carpenter ant activity year-round, with peaks during spring and early summer when workers forage more aggressively. Fall and winter dormancy periods don't eliminate infestations—colonies remain active indoors—so prompt carpenter ant removal is important regardless of season. Property age, tree density, wood conditions, and proximity to natural areas all influence treatment approaches. A thorough inspection of your specific home, foundation, and surrounding landscape helps identify risk factors and guide an effective removal strategy tailored to local conditions.

Carpenter ant Exterminator FAQ — Lufkin, TX
Look for sawdust-like debris (called frass) near baseboards, windowsills, or wooden beams—this is the clearest indicator. You may also notice small, smooth tunnels inside wood, a hollow sound when tapping wood, or actual sightings of large black or reddish-black ants, especially near moisture sources like bathrooms or kitchens. Damage often appears in attics and crawl spaces first.
Carpenter ants are most active in spring and summer across Texas when temperatures warm and moisture increases. In the Lufkin area, activity typically peaks from April through September, though infestations can persist year-round indoors. Fall and winter are good windows for treatment before populations surge again in spring.

Over-the-counter sprays rarely reach hidden colonies inside walls and wood galleries, often wasting time and money. Professional treatment targets the entire nest and uses methods not available to homeowners. A trained technician also identifies structural damage and entry points you might miss, preventing reinfestation.
